13 students struck by lightning in Bungoma

No comments
13 students from the Michael Wamalwa Secondary School Kakimanyi, Webuye West constituency were hospitalised after they were struck by lightning.

The students were leaving the school after afternoon classes when the rains started on Tuesday.

They sheltered under trees when lightning struck.

The students were taken to the Webuye District Hospital where 12 were treated and discharged while one girl is still admitted.

Speaking to the star yesterday, principal Jane Mumia said:"The whole incident occurred so fast, we had a good day and the students were leaving for their homes when this happened."

The rains also destroyed houses and crops in parts of Bungoma East subcounty.

In Maraka location, flood waters carried away livestock belonging to a resident.

Speaking to the Star at the hospital, area MCA Balala Majani asked the county government to erect lighting arrestors in all public schools.

He said the area is prone to lighting pointing and many residents have lost their lives.
